> > > > The patch below does not apply to the 4.14-stable tree.
> > > > If someone wants it applied there, or to any other stable or longterm
> > > > tree, then please email the backport, including the original git commit
> > > > id to <stable@vger.kernel.org>.
> > >
> > > Instead of backporting it was easier to add the commits it depends on.
> > > 1) af097f5d199e ("block: break discard submissions into the user defined size")
> > > It is not marked for stable but seems it can be in stable.
> > >
> > > 2) b88aef36b87c ("block: fix infinite loop if the device loses discard capability")
> > > It is marked for stable but is not there in 4.14-stable.
> > >
> > > All are attached to this mail for you to apply.
> >
> > I've queued both for 4.14 and 4.9. It seems that 4.4 needs something
> > more complex than that.
